I've had a bulky, boyish trifold organizer in my glove compartment for a while now, but I didn't realize how bad it was until I got pulled over a few weeks ago and struggled to get my registration and insurance card out of the stupid pockets:

It looks functional, but the inside of each pocket is a cheaper vinyl fabric that gets sticky in the heat,  so the documents stick to it and I almost ripped them both when pulling them out to hand to the cop.  That would have been embarrassing :)

So the accordion file pin caught my eye!  It's cheap, easy, and a great way to keep everything organized and at your fingertips when you're stressed out and being stared down by a police officer.  Haha.

I picked up a black file from the Dollar Spot at Target for, you guessed it, $1!  I decided what documents I would store in there (why would she keep her sale paperwork, which contains her SSN, address, and DOB in her glove box?) and used the same method from this S&TC2 invite project to make a legend for my file, with the numbers corresponding to a tab in the file:

In the tool section, I fit a flashlight, pen, and tire gauge.  They fit and don't even make it bulky!  Score!  The whole thing is about 1.5 inches wide at the bottom even with those tools.
